What are the key components of a portable cartridge dust collector?

At the heart of every portable cartridge dust collector lies a sophisticated system of components working in harmony to capture and filter dust particles effectively. Understanding these key elements is crucial for anyone considering implementing this technology in their workspace.

The primary components of a portable cartridge dust collector include the inlet hood or suction arm, the filter cartridges, the fan or blower, and the dust collection bin. Each of these parts plays a vital role in the overall performance of the system.

Let's take a closer look at how these components work together to create an efficient dust collection system. The inlet hood or suction arm is the first point of contact with dust-laden air, designed to capture particles at their source. The air then travels through the system to the filter cartridges, which are the workhorses of the unit. These cartridges are typically made of pleated filter media, offering a large surface area for trapping particles while allowing clean air to pass through.

The filter cartridges in portable dust collectors can capture particles as small as 0.5 microns with an efficiency rate of up to 99.9%, ensuring exceptional air quality in the workspace.

Component Function Typical Material
Inlet Hood Captures dust at source Metal or flexible hose
Filter Cartridges Traps dust particles Pleated synthetic media
Fan/Blower Creates airflow High-efficiency motor
Dust Collection Bin Stores collected dust Durable plastic or metal

The fan or blower creates the necessary airflow to draw dust-laden air into the system and push it through the filters. After the air passes through the filters, the cleaned air is typically recirculated back into the workspace, while the captured dust particles fall into the collection bin for easy disposal.

How do portable cartridge dust collectors compare to other dust collection methods?

When it comes to dust collection, businesses have several options to choose from, including traditional bag houses, cyclone separators, and wet scrubbers. However, portable cartridge dust collectors stand out in many ways, offering unique advantages that make them an increasingly popular choice across various industries.

Portable cartridge dust collectors excel in their combination of high efficiency, compact size, and mobility. Unlike large, stationary bag houses, these units can be easily moved to different locations within a facility, making them ideal for businesses with changing layouts or multiple dust-generating processes.

One of the most significant advantages of portable cartridge dust collectors is their superior filtration efficiency. The pleated design of cartridge filters provides a much larger surface area for dust collection compared to bag filters of the same size. This increased surface area allows for better particle capture and longer filter life.

Portable cartridge dust collectors can offer up to 99.99% filtration efficiency for particles as small as 0.5 microns, outperforming many traditional dust collection methods.

Dust Collection Method Filtration Efficiency Mobility Space Requirements
Portable Cartridge Up to 99.99% High Low
Bag House 95-99% Low High
Cyclone Separator 70-90% Medium Medium
Wet Scrubber 95-99% Low High

Another advantage of portable cartridge dust collectors is their lower maintenance requirements compared to other systems. The self-cleaning mechanisms in many modern units, such as pulse-jet cleaning systems, help extend filter life and reduce the frequency of manual cleaning or replacement.

While cyclone separators are effective for larger particles, they struggle with fine dust. Wet scrubbers, on the other hand, can handle fine particles but create wet waste that requires special disposal. Portable cartridge dust collectors strike a balance, effectively capturing a wide range of particle sizes without the need for water or creating wet waste.

What maintenance is required for optimal performance of portable cartridge dust collectors?

Maintaining portable cartridge dust collectors is crucial for ensuring their continued efficiency and longevity. While these units are designed for durability and ease of use, regular maintenance is still necessary to keep them operating at peak performance. Understanding and implementing proper maintenance procedures can significantly extend the life of your dust collection system and improve its overall effectiveness.

One of the most important aspects of maintenance is regular filter inspection and cleaning. Most modern portable cartridge dust collectors come equipped with self-cleaning mechanisms, such as pulse-jet systems, which help extend filter life. However, these systems don't eliminate the need for periodic manual cleaning and inspection.

Checking the differential pressure across the filters is another crucial maintenance task. This measurement can indicate when filters are becoming clogged and need cleaning or replacement. Many units come with built-in pressure gauges to make this task easier.

Regular maintenance of portable cartridge dust collectors can extend filter life by up to 30% and improve overall system efficiency by 15-20%, resulting in significant cost savings over time.

Maintenance Task Frequency Impact on Performance
Filter Inspection Weekly Ensures optimal filtration
Differential Pressure Check Daily Indicates filter condition
Dust Bin Emptying As needed Prevents overflow and maintains suction
Motor and Fan Check Monthly Ensures proper airflow

Emptying the dust collection bin is another routine task that should not be overlooked. Allowing the bin to overfill can reduce the unit's suction power and potentially lead to dust re-entering the workspace. The frequency of this task will depend on the amount of dust being collected and the size of the bin.

Regular inspection of the motor and fan is also important. These components are the heart of the dust collection system, and any issues with them can significantly impact performance. Look for signs of wear, unusual noises, or vibrations that could indicate potential problems.

For units with flexible hoses or ducts, regular inspection for wear, tears, or blockages is essential. Damaged or blocked ductwork can severely reduce the efficiency of the entire system.

What factors should be considered when choosing a portable cartridge dust collector?

Selecting the right portable cartridge dust collector for your specific needs is crucial for ensuring optimal performance and return on investment. With a wide range of options available in the market, it's important to consider several key factors before making a decision.

First and foremost, you need to assess the type and volume of dust you'll be collecting. Different industries and processes generate varying types and amounts of dust, and not all dust collectors are equally suited for every application. Consider the particle size, composition, and potential hazards associated with the dust in your workplace.

The required airflow, typically measured in cubic feet per minute (CFM), is another critical factor. This will depend on the size of your workspace, the number of dust-producing machines, and the capture velocity needed to effectively remove dust from the air.

Filter efficiency is equally important. Look for units that offer high-efficiency filters capable of capturing the particle sizes relevant to your application. Many modern portable cartridge dust collectors offer filtration efficiencies comparable to HEPA filters.

When choosing a portable cartridge dust collector, look for units that offer at least 99% filtration efficiency for particles 1 micron and larger to ensure comprehensive dust capture and superior air quality.

Factor Consideration Impact on Selection
Dust Type Particle size and composition Determines filter selection
Airflow Requirements Workspace size and dust volume Affects unit size and power
Filter Efficiency Particle capture rate Influences air quality outcomes
Mobility Weight and maneuverability Affects ease of use and versatility
Noise Level Workplace environment Impacts worker comfort and communication

The mobility of the unit is another crucial consideration. Assess the weight, size, and maneuverability of the collector to ensure it can be easily moved around your facility as needed. Some units come with wheels or casters for easy transport, while others may require more effort to relocate.

Noise level is an often-overlooked factor that can significantly impact workplace comfort and communication. Look for units that offer quiet operation, especially if the collector will be used in areas where noise levels are a concern.

Energy efficiency should also be on your radar. More efficient units may have a higher upfront cost but can lead to significant savings in operating costs over time. Look for units with energy-efficient motors and smart control systems that optimize power usage.

Ease of maintenance is another important consideration. Units with tool-free filter access, easy-to-empty dust bins, and clear maintenance indicators can save time and reduce downtime.
